Korean-American Business Community

KAGRO

Korean-American Grocers Association of Oregon

For years, I've been a trusted advisor and active supporter of KAGRO, the backbone of Korean-American grocery and independent small business ownership in Oregon. I understand the real-world risks and commercial exposures that these business owners face, and I've shown up for this community not just as an insurance professional, but as a genuine partner.

From participating in fundraising events to helping business owners navigate commercial coverage, property liability, and succession planning, my involvement with KAGRO reflects a commitment that goes far deeper than a client roster. These are relationships built on mutual respect, shared values, and years of showing up when it matters.

Korean-American Cultural Community

KSO

Korean Society of Oregon

The Korean Society of Oregon has been a cornerstone of Korean-American cultural life in the state for decades, and I've embraced the opportunity to contribute in a meaningful way. Through fundraising events, community gatherings, and serving as a resource for members navigating both personal and business insurance decisions, I've become a familiar and trusted presence within the KSO community.

My involvement with the KSO isn't about visibility. It's about values. The people who build and sustain Oregon's Korean-American community deserve an advisor who knows them, understands their world, and has earned their trust long before they ever need to file a claim. That's the standard I hold myself to.
